I hope the Android version isn't > this awful) > If you are into app development you also know how many of your clients are into this "do a universal HTML5-App instead of two native ones" thing right now. It's a strong trend and if you look into corporate Apps I would say right now even more are being developed this way than natively. Of course, if you had more resources than one developer having to do both apps plus other work you could make it look more native...
On the Android App: it's far worse than the iOS one. Most iOS devices are at least powerful enough to make the WebApp responsive enough to use, I find it OK. On Android, a significant number are not.
